An antitrust compliance program is a set of policies and procedures designed to ensure that a business abides by applicable antitrust laws, promoting fair competition and avoiding illegal practices.
These programs typically include employee training, internal monitoring, and clear guidelines to prevent activities like price fixing, monopolies, or unfair trade practices.
Antitrust compliance helps businesses avoid legal penalties and maintain a fair marketplace by adhering to regulations designed to foster healthy competition.
For Glendale companies, this is crucial to sustain business growth, protect reputation, and prevent costly litigation that can arise from violations.

Regularly review changes in antitrust laws and adjust your compliance programs to remain effective and lawful.
Educate all employees on antitrust rules and company policies to promote consistent compliance throughout your organization.
Keep detailed records of compliance efforts and any investigations to demonstrate good faith in case of audits or disputes.
